Task Description: --This EO was issued in order to control the uploading of the NDB in FMS (Flight Management System) of the
aircraft. --The Databases of Navigation are updated every 28 days, but it can be loaded when data is available,
which normally happens 6 days before its expiration. After due date, these items would become to MEL. --The
accomplishment of this E.O. is a requirement for CAT II/III, RNAV, RNP and RVSM. --This E.O Includes the
Navigation Data Base (NDB) loading procedure using PDL (Portable Data Loader), ADL (Airborne Data Loader) (if
installed), Cross load in other A319/A320/A321 aircrafts due to ADL and/or PDL failure.

NOTE: The general architecture of Flight Management System for A319/A320/A321 fleet has two FM
incorporated in the FMGCs (Flight Management Guidance Computer), associated with this
system are the MCDUs (Multipurpose Control and Display Unit) and the DMCs (Display
Management Computer).
This EO can be accomplished in 5 different ways according to aircraft condition and available tools.
Accomplish the step applicable to selected configuration and mark others as NA (Not applicable)
ALTERNATIVE A: Step 3, Using MDDU
ALTERNATIVE B: Step 4, Cross loading from opposite FMGC
ALTERNATIVE C: Step 5, Software loading using an std PDL
ALTERNATIVE D: Step 6, Removing FMGCs and installing on other aircraft for software load
ALTERNATIVE E: Step 7, Software loading using PMAT 2000

NOTE 2: The Part Number NAV DB is composed as follow:
DBV‐CCCC‐RRR
Where:
DB: Code DB may be LA(LAN) or JJ(TAM)
V: Version, depends of aircraft equipment (FMC)
CCCC: Cycle of NAV DB, see document ADS 2015‐2018
RRR: Revision of NAV DB, must be the major number available.
Note: The NAV DB must be for the next cycle according to attached document ADS 2015‐2018

ALTERNATIVE A:
3. NDB Load procedure through MDDU (Multipurpose Data Drive Unit). Refer to AMM Task 22‐70‐
00‐XXX‐XXX‐X (Uploading of the FM Data).
NOTE: If MDDU is not operative or disks are not available you can remove the MDDU iaw AMM 31‐38‐22‐
000‐001, connect PMAT using harness PN 31530‐2, PN 80955‐1 and load software according to step
6. After software load, disconnect harneses and install the MDDU to its housing, according to Task
AMM 31‐38‐22‐400‐001
NOTE: For aircraft PR‐MBG connect the PMAT using harness P/N 704‐1823‐001, P/N 80955‐1 and load
software according to step 7.
Accomplished By
ALTERNATIVE B:
4. Cross Load procedure, from one FMGC to another (it is necessary at least one FMGC with the
software previously loaded). Refer to AMM Task 22‐70‐00‐XXX‐XXX‐X (Crossloading of the FM
Data).
